In the world of taxation, one of the most important elements for individuals and businesses in the UK is the Unique Taxpayer Reference (UTR) number. This 10-digit number is assigned by HM Revenue and Customs (HMRC) to each taxpayer and is used to identify them within the tax system. Whether you’re filing your tax return, applying for self-assessment, or registering for VAT, having a UTR number is essential. With the advancement of technology, the process of obtaining a UTR number has been simplified through the UTR number online application system.

What is a UTR Number?

Before we dive into the details of how the UTR number online application works, it’s important to understand what a UTR number is and why it’s so crucial for taxpayers.

A UTR number is a unique identifier used by HMRC to track your tax records. It’s essential for anyone who needs to file a tax return, whether you’re a sole trader, self-employed, or involved in a business partnership. Your UTR number is required when:

  • You register for self-assessment tax returns

  • You submit your tax return annually

  • You correspond with HMRC regarding your tax matters

  • You apply for certain tax-related reliefs and benefits

Without a UTR number, you may encounter delays in your tax processing and filing, as HMRC won’t be able to match your tax documents to your records.

How to Apply for a UTR Number Online

Applying for a UTR number online is straightforward.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

  1. Register for HMRC Online Services
    If you don’t already have an account with HMRC, you’ll need to register for their online services. This requires creating a Government Gateway account, which will allow you to access various tax-related services.

  2. Fill Out the Application Form
    Once logged in, you can access the UTR number online application form. You will need to provide personal details, including your name, date of birth, address, and National Insurance number. For businesses, you will need to provide information about your business structure.

  3. Submit Your Application
    After filling out the form, you’ll be asked to review your information for accuracy. Once you’re satisfied, submit the form. HMRC will process your application and, if everything is in order, issue your UTR number.

  4. Receive Your UTR Number
    In most cases, you’ll receive your UTR number by mail within a few days. You’ll also be able to view your UTR number in your HMRC online account.

Common Questions About the UTR Number Online Application

1. How long does it take to get a UTR number after applying online?

Typically, it takes about 10 days to receive your UTR number after submitting the UTR number online application. However, delays can occur in some cases, especially if additional information is required.

2. Can I apply for a UTR number online if I’ve already registered for self-assessment?

Yes, if you’ve already registered for self-assessment, you can still apply for your UTR number online. If you’ve lost your UTR number, you can retrieve it through your online HMRC account.

3. What do I do if I make a mistake on my UTR number online application?

If you realize that you’ve made an error after submitting your application, contact HMRC as soon as possible. They can help you correct any mistakes and prevent delays in processing your UTR number.

4. Can a business apply for a UTR number online?

Yes, businesses can apply for a UTR number online, especially if they are registering for self-assessment or are starting a new business. The process is similar to applying as an individual, but you’ll need to provide information about your business structure.

5. Can I use the UTR number online application to apply for a VAT number?

The UTR number online application is for obtaining a Unique Taxpayer Reference number, not for VAT registration. However, you will need your UTR number when applying for VAT, as it links your tax records to HMRC’s system.
